Introduction: modern society is characterized by an increase in socio-cultural risks, which are especially acute at the level of municipalities. In this regard, socio-cultural design aimed at mitigating and eliminating these threats is becoming especially relevant. Objectives: to develop a classification of projects implemented in municipalities and aimed at overcoming socio-cultural risks. Methods: the methodological strategy of the research is a case study, including an analysis of six municipalities of the Perm Region, with differing socio-economic characteristics. The empirical base of the study was formed based on expert interviews (N = 32) with representatives of municipal authorities, non-profit organizations and public associations. Results: project types are identified depending on the initiator (problem carriers, non-profit organizations, municipal organizations, authorities, joint initiatives), source of funding (municipal, regional, federal budgets, grants, donations, own funds, co-financing) and target audience (children, youth, elderly people, ethnic groups, socially vulnerable groups). A typology is also proposed based on the subject focus of projects, including urban development, tourism, cultural events, creative initiatives, preservation of historical memory, civic-patriotic education, sports, healthy lifestyle, preventive actions, ecology, family and childhood. Conclusions: the importance of consolidating practices (dialogue, co-financing, inter-municipal cooperation) for the successful implementation of projects is emphasized. The key factor is the interaction between municipalities, non-profit organizations and citizens with the coordinating role of authorities.
